I honestly do not have anything negative to say. I got to meet Dr. Alvarez twice. My first attempt at surgery was a bust. I had undiagnosed sleep apnea, there were complications during intubation. To play it safe they stopped with the procedure. Some might say they could have forced my through it. One of my dr.s in the states even said that. In my opinion, I am glad he chose the safe route and valued my safety over getting the job done.
